CVE-2019-6653 : Security Advisory and Response

Discover the impact of CVE-2019-6653, a Stored Cross Site Scripting vulnerability in BIG-IQ systems version 6.0.0-6.1.0 or 5.2.0-5.4.0. Learn about mitigation steps and prevention measures.

A security flaw known as Stored Cross Site Scripting has been detected in a page within a BIG-IQ system version 6.0.0-6.1.0 or 5.2.0-5.4.0. This vulnerability allows users with Device Manager and Administrator privileges to store and launch attacks.

Technical Details of CVE-2019-6653

This section provides technical details of the vulnerability.

Vulnerability Description

        Stored Cross Site Scripting (XSS) vulnerability in BIG-IQ systems.

Affected Systems and Versions

        Affected versions: 6.0.0-6.1.0, 5.2.0-5.4.0.

Exploitation Mechanism

        Users with Device Manager and Administrator roles can exploit the vulnerability.
